The Story
Louis Vuitton's first fragrance, Eau de Toilette (1954), is a classic chypre that captures the elegance of mid-century French perfumery. It opens with bright citrus and aldehydes, leading to a floral heart of jasmine and rose, resting on a warm base of oakmoss, leather, and musk. This is a refined, timeless scent that feels both vintage and surprisingly modern.
